在互联网的世界里,网络安全是我们每个人都关心的问题。HTTPS(Hypertext Transfer Protocol Secure)作为现代网络通信的重要安全协议,扮演着守护我们网络安全的关键角色。今天,我们就来揭秘HTTPS是如何守护你的网络安全,防止会话劫持攻击的。
HTTPS的基本原理
HTTPS是HTTP(超文本传输协议)的安全版本,它通过在HTTP和TCP/IP之间加入SSL/TLS(安全套接字层/传输层安全)协议,为网络通信提供了加密、认证和完整性保护。下面是HTTPS的基本原理:
- 加密:HTTPS使用SSL/TLS协议对数据进行加密,确保数据在传输过程中不被窃听和篡改。
- 认证:HTTPS通过数字证书验证网站的真实性,防止伪造网站欺骗用户。
- 完整性:HTTPS确保数据在传输过程中不被篡改,保证数据的完整性。
HTTPS如何防止会话劫持攻击
会话劫持攻击是一种常见的网络安全威胁,攻击者通过窃取会话密钥来控制用户的会话,从而获取用户的敏感信息。HTTPS通过以下方式防止会话劫持攻击:
- 使用SSL/TLS协议:SSL/TLS协议通过加密通信,防止攻击者窃取会话密钥。
- 会话密钥协商:HTTPS在建立连接时,会使用非对称加密算法(如RSA)协商会话密钥,确保会话密钥的安全性。
- 会话超时:HTTPS服务器会设置会话超时时间,超过这个时间,服务器会自动销毁会话,防止攻击者利用过期的会话。
- HTTP严格传输安全(HSTS):HSTS是一种安全协议,它要求浏览器只通过HTTPS协议与服务器通信,从而防止攻击者通过中间人攻击窃取会话。
HTTPS的实践应用
在实际应用中,HTTPS已经广泛应用于各种场景,以下是一些常见的HTTPS应用:
- 电子商务网站:HTTPS可以保护用户的购物信息,防止泄露用户的信用卡号、密码等敏感信息。
- 在线银行:HTTPS可以保护用户的银行账户信息,防止黑客窃取用户的银行账户。
- 社交媒体平台:HTTPS可以保护用户在社交媒体平台上的通信隐私,防止攻击者窃取用户的聊天记录。
- 邮件服务:HTTPS可以保护用户的邮件通信,防止攻击者窃取用户的邮件内容。
总结
HTTPS作为一种重要的网络安全协议,在保护我们的网络安全方面发挥着至关重要的作用。通过使用HTTPS,我们可以有效地防止会话劫持攻击,保护我们的个人信息和隐私。因此,在使用互联网时,我们应该尽可能使用HTTPS协议,确保我们的网络安全。
